Oligodon everetti BOULENGER, 1893

IUCN Red List - Oligodon everetti - Least Concern, LC

Higher TaxaColubridae, Colubrinae, Colubroidea, Caenophidia, Alethinophidia, Serpentes, Squamata (snakes)
Subspecies 
Common NamesE: Everett's Kukri Snake 
SynonymOligodon everetti BOULENGER 1893: 524
Oligodon everetti — MANTHEY 1983
Oligodon everetti — MANTHEY & GROSSMANN 1997: 369
Oligodon everetti — MALKMUS et al. 2002
Oligodon everetti — WALLACH et al. 2014: 487
Oligodon everetti — WALLACH et al. 2014: 497 
DistributionMalaysia (Borneo: Sabah)
Indonesia (Kalimantan)

Type locality: Mt. Kina Balu [Borneo]  
Reproductionoviparous 
TypesHolotype: BMNH 1946.1.3.14, female

EtymologyNamed after Alfred Hart Everett (1848-1898), a British colonial administrator who worked in the East Indies and collected widely in Borneo and other places. Five mammals and ten birds plus other taxa are named after him.
